Output 668908a38591759549d95f823d1d6c2b0cbab2188fdc73d4ce26e1feb5e6a045:6

value
54016
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 52d6430ba61fdecc78842938b285bf998edfc5f2b7ecdf40903fdb558df5c12a
address
bc1p2ttyxzaxrl0vc7yy9yut9pdlnx8dl30jklkd7sys8ld4tr04cy4qwst8vz
transaction
668908a38591759549d95f823d1d6c2b0cbab2188fdc73d4ce26e1feb5e6a045
spent
true